Check at the bottom of the printer page of Sybaritic for the cartridge yields, mostly it's more than 1000 pages. Take the Yield, and divide it by the cost and then you'll see how many cents per page it is, work it out and see if it's financially viable.

Laser toner don't "dry" out like HP ink (Canon ink don't dry out either), but have a look at the toner prices for the CLP 300:
